Restructure tests/benchmarks directory.
We follow the same structure as used in the src directory. This makes it easier to navigate through the jungel, especially now that we are going to add functional tests etc.

-// This file contains benchmarks for comparing QVector against std::vector
-
-#include <QtCore>
-#include <QVector>
-#include <vector>
-
-#include <qtest.h>
-
-template <typename T> // T is the item type
-class UseCases {
-public:
- virtual ~UseCases() {}
-
- // Use case: Insert \a size items into the vector.
- virtual void insert(int size) = 0;
-
- // Use case: Lookup \a size items from the vector.
- virtual void lookup(int size) = 0;
-};
-
-template <typename T>
-T * f(T *ts) // dummy function to prevent code from being optimized away by the compiler
-{
- return ts;
-}
-
-// This subclass implements the use cases using QVector as efficiently as possible.
-template <typename T>
-class UseCases_QVector : public UseCases<T>
-{
- void insert(int size)
- {
- QVector<T> v;
- T t;
- QBENCHMARK {
- for (int i = 0; i < size; ++i)
- v.append(t);
- }
- }
-
- void lookup(int size)
- {
- QVector<T> v;
-
- T t;
- for (int i = 0; i < size; ++i)
- v.append(t);
-
- T *ts = new T[size];
- QBENCHMARK {
- for (int i = 0; i < size; ++i)
- ts[i] = v.value(i);
- }
- f<T>(ts);
- delete[] ts;
- }
-};
-
-// This subclass implements the use cases using std::vector as efficiently as possible.
-template <typename T>
-class UseCases_stdvector : public UseCases<T>
-{
- void insert(int size)
- {
- std::vector<T> v;
- T t;
- QBENCHMARK {
- for (int i = 0; i < size; ++i)
- v.push_back(t);
- }
- }
-
- void lookup(int size)
- {
- std::vector<T> v;
-
- T t;
- for (int i = 0; i < size; ++i)
- v.push_back(t);
-
- T *ts = new T[size];
- QBENCHMARK {
- for (int i = 0; i < size; ++i)
- ts[i] = v[i];
- }
- f<T>(ts);
- delete[] ts;
- }
-};
